This fully updated edition provides a broad approach to the surface analysis of polymers being of high technological interest.

Modern analytical techniques, potential applications and recent advances in instrumental apparatus are discussed.

The self-consistent chapters are devoted to spectroscopic and microscopic techniques which represent powerful tools for the characterization of morphology and chemical, physical, mechanical properties of polymer surfaces, interfaces, and thin fi lms. Selection of techniques which can properly address very shallow depth of surfaces, spanning from few angstroms to tens of nanometers Interaction of polymer surfaces with their surroundings is pointed out as a critical issue for specifi c applications
